|
@@ -117,11 +117,10 @@ public class TaskServiceImpl implements TaskService {
|
|
|
task.setSheetUrls(PictureUrlBuilder.getSheetUrls(student.getExamId(), campusId, student.getSubjectCode(),
|
|
|
student.getExamNumber(), student.getSheetCount()));
|
|
|
if (examType.equals(ExamType.MULTI_MEDIA)) {
|
|
|
- task.setAnswerUrl(PictureUrlBuilder.getAnswerJson(student.getExamId(), student.getSubjectCode(),
|
|
|
+ task.setJsonUrl(PictureUrlBuilder.getAnswerJson(student.getExamId(), student.getSubjectCode(),
|
|
|
student.getPaperType(), student.getExamNumber()));
|
|
|
- } else {
|
|
|
- task.setAnswerUrl(PictureUrlBuilder.getAnswerUrl(student.getExamId(), student.getSubjectCode()));
|
|
|
}
|
|
|
+ task.setAnswerUrl(PictureUrlBuilder.getAnswerUrl(student.getExamId(), student.getSubjectCode()));
|
|
|
task.setPaperUrl(PictureUrlBuilder.getPaperUrl(student.getExamId(), student.getSubjectCode()));
|
|
|
task.setObjectiveScore(student.getObjectiveScore() != null ? student.getObjectiveScore() : 0);
|
|
|
task.setMarkTime(history.getUpdateTime());
|
|
@@ -161,11 +160,10 @@ public class TaskServiceImpl implements TaskService {
|
|
|
task.setSheetUrls(PictureUrlBuilder.getSheetUrls(library.getExamId(), library.getCampusId(),
|
|
|
library.getSubjectCode(), library.getExamNumber(), student.getSheetCount()));
|
|
|
if (examType.equals(ExamType.MULTI_MEDIA)) {
|
|
|
- task.setAnswerUrl(PictureUrlBuilder.getAnswerJson(library.getExamId(), library.getSubjectCode(),
|
|
|
+ task.setJsonUrl(PictureUrlBuilder.getAnswerJson(library.getExamId(), library.getSubjectCode(),
|
|
|
student.getPaperType(), student.getExamNumber()));
|
|
|
- } else {
|
|
|
- task.setAnswerUrl(PictureUrlBuilder.getAnswerUrl(library.getExamId(), library.getSubjectCode()));
|
|
|
}
|
|
|
+ task.setAnswerUrl(PictureUrlBuilder.getAnswerUrl(library.getExamId(), library.getSubjectCode()));
|
|
|
task.setPaperUrl(PictureUrlBuilder.getPaperUrl(library.getExamId(), library.getSubjectCode()));
|
|
|
task.setObjectiveScore(student != null ? student.getObjectiveScore() : 0);
|
|
|
task.setMarkTime(library.getMarkerTime());
|